Gec: The level of income inequality has declined by 19%, from a Gec value of 0.13 in 1985 to 0.11 in 2005. While this performance was better than most countries, which recorded a rise in inequality during this period, the gains were modest and the absolute level of inequality leaves considerable scope for further reduction.

Gec: Income inequality in China has risen by 63% as measured by Gec, whereas India’s increased by a much lower value of 29%, which has significant impact on the distribution of economic gains throughout the population.

CEI: India started out with a lower enrollment base (29% lower in 1975) as measured by CERH than China (42%), however it has grown at nearly twice the rate with a CERH25 of 1.5 vs. 1.3 for China. Both countries have enormous scope for enhancing both the quantity and quality of education. Indeed, investment in education may be the single most important lever for enhancing human economic welfare in both countries.
